Davenport House

157 Davenport Rd., New Rochelle, New York. County/parish: Westchester.

Added to the National Register of Historic Places April 30, 1980. NRIS 80002791.

1 contributing building.

Davenport House (New Rochelle, New York)

The Davenport House, also known as Sans-Souci, is an 1859 residence in New Rochelle, New York, designed by architect Alexander Jackson Davis in the Gothic Revival style. The "architecturally significant cottage and its compatible architect-designed additions represent a rare assemblage of mid-19th through early 20th century American residential design".: 5  The house was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1980.
